City Overview
Gaziantep is a southeastern industry and culinary capital (a UNESCO City of Gastronomy, famed for pistachios, baklava and kebab) — a manufacturing (textiles, carpets, machinery, food) and historic-trade (the ancient Silk Road, the Zeugma mosaic museum) center. Populous with a strong industrial job market and low living costs, absorbing much industry and population. The industry, culinary and historic-trade city of southeastern Turkey.

Getting Around
Tram (the Gaziray commuter rail) + buses; driving common. Gaziantep Airport (GZT). Walkable historic centre (the coppersmith bazaar, the castle); car-oriented overall.
